Den primære nøkkelen database tabellen ( kjent i Transact -SQL som en kolonne begrensning ) er et felt som inneholder unike data for å identifisere en rad ( eller post) i den tabellen . Typisk vil et bord bare har en primær nøkkel og ikke to dataelementene til en primær nøkkel er identiske. Du kan angi en primærnøkkel på " ISBN "-feltet i " bøker" tabell i en SQL Server-database på en av to måter. Du trenger
SQL Server 2005 eller 2008 database server ( alle utgaver)
SQL Server Management Studio
Vis flere instruksjoner
Åpne Database Server
1 < p> Finn SQL Server Management Studio-ikonet ved å klikke på "Start ", " Alle programmer ", " Microsoft SQL Server 2005 " (eller 2008 ) .
2
Velg " Database Engine" fra Server Type drop- down menyen .
3
Skriv inn navnet eller velge den fra " server name " drop -down menyen ( hvis den finnes ) .
4 < p> Velg godkjenningsalternativ fra " Authentication " drop -down menyen ( enten " Windows-godkjenning " eller "SQL Server Authentication" ) . Du er pålagt å oppgi brukernavn og passord hvis du bruker "SQL Server Authentication " .
5
Klikk på " Connect" .
Sett en Primary Key Bruke T -SQL
6
Klikk " New Query " fra " File "-menyen eller " Standard" -verktøylinjen .
7
Type " ALTER TABLE dbo.Books Legg til begrensning " og trykk " Enter " på tastaturet.
8
Type" PK_Books PRIMARY KEY CLUSTERED (ISBN ) "og trykk" Enter " på tastaturet.
9
Type" MED ( STATISTICS_NORECOMPUTE = OFF , IGNORE_DUP_KEY = OFF , ALLOW_ROW_LOCKS = oN , ALLOW_PAGE_LOCKS = oN) oN [ PRIMARY] " .
10
Klikk på" Execute "-knappen på SQL verktøylinjen eller trykk " F5 "på tastaturet .
Sett en Primary Key Bruke Table designer
11
Utvid databasen som inneholder " [ DBO ] . [ Bøker ] " tabellen " Object Browser" .
12
Høyreklikk på bordet og venstre -klikk " Design " i menyen som vises.
13
Høyreklikk på " ISBN "-feltet og venstre - Klikk "Set Primary Key " i menyen som vises.
14
Klikk på " lagre" (disk ) på verktøylinjen eller bruke " Ctrl + S" tastekombinasjon for å lagre endringene .